The Practice of Cloud System Administration: DevOps and SRE Practices for Web Services, Volume 2, Volume 2

· ·
· Addison-Wesley Professional
4.2
13 reviews
Ebook
560
Pages
Eligible

About this ebook

“There’s an incredible amount of depth and thinking in the practices described here, and it’s impressive to see it all in one place.”

—Win Treese, coauthor of Designing Systems for Internet Commerce

The Practice of Cloud System Administration, Volume 2, focuses on “distributed” or “cloud” computing and brings a DevOps/SRE sensibility to the practice of system administration. Unsatisfied with books that cover either design or operations in isolation, the authors created this authoritative reference centered on a comprehensive approach.

Case studies and examples from Google, Etsy, Twitter, Facebook, Netflix, Amazon, and other industry giants are explained in practical ways that are useful to all enterprises. The new companion to the best-selling first volume, The Practice of System and Network Administration, Second Edition, this guide offers expert coverage of the following and many other crucial topics:

Designing and building modern web and distributed systems

  • Fundamentals of large system design
  • Understand the new software engineering implications of cloud administration
  • Make systems that are resilient to failure and grow and scale dynamically
  • Implement DevOps principles and cultural changes
  • IaaS/PaaS/SaaS and virtual platform selection

Operating and running systems using the latest DevOps/SRE strategies

  • Upgrade production systems with zero down-time
  • What and how to automate; how to decide what not to automate
  • On-call best practices that improve uptime
  • Why distributed systems require fundamentally different system administration techniques
  • Identify and resolve resiliency problems before they surprise you

Assessing and evaluating your team’s operational effectiveness

  • Manage the scientific process of continuous improvement
  • A forty-page, pain-free assessment system you can start using today

Ratings and reviews

4.2
13 reviews
Chapi Chapo
February 28, 2016
Do not go in depth in any topics, and contains some errors that are hard to forgive (confusion between sharding and DHT, in particular, triggered that review). Not worth a read of Wikipedia page on distributed systems, which is a bit disappointing.
1 person found this review helpful
Did you find this helpful?
Adrian Colley
September 12, 2015
This book covers about 85% of what any programmer needs to know to be a fully competent Google Site Reliability Engineer. It's written like a textbook for a training course, but it serves well as a reference text. I never tire of recommending it to my colleagues, even though spreading this knowledge reduces the scarcity of my personal marketable skill set. Despite the use of "cloud" in the title, this is not just for 1000+-node IaaS providers or their customers. It is a guide to modern system administration techniques that any online business will need eventually if it dreams of being depended on by millions of users. (Full disclosure: I used to work in Google SRE, and while there I even got Tom to autograph one of his other books for me.)
4 people found this review helpful
Did you find this helpful?
Froke
March 29, 2020
For read this book you must be online. You can't download this book after purchase.
Did you find this helpful?

About the author

Thomas A. Limoncelli is an internationally recognized author, speaker, and system administrator with more than twenty years of experience at companies like Google, Bell Labs, and StackExchange.com.

Strata R. Chalup has more than twenty-five years of experience in Silicon Valley, focusing on IT strategy, best-practices, and scalable infrastructures at firms that include Apple, Sun, Cisco, McAfee, and Palm.

Christina J. Hogan has more than twenty years of experience in system administration and network engineering, from Silicon Valley to Italy and Switzerland. She has a master’s degree in computer science, a doctorate in aeronautical engineering, and has been part of a Formula 1 racing team.

Rate this ebook

Tell us what you think.

Reading information

Smartphones and tablets
Install the Google Play Books app for Android and iPad/iPhone. It syncs automatically with your account and allows you to read online or offline wherever you are.
Laptops and computers
You can listen to audiobooks purchased on Google Play using your computer's web browser.
eReaders and other devices
To read on e-ink devices like Kobo eReaders, you'll need to download a file and transfer it to your device. Follow the detailed Help Center instructions to transfer the files to supported eReaders.